Saturday, April 4, 2026-A horrific knife attack at a daycare center in Uganda has left four toddlers dead, sending shockwaves across the country.
Authorities confirmed that the victims, all aged between two and three years, were fatally attacked inside the facility in what officials described as a deliberate and brutal assault.
The incident occurred during daytime hours while children were present, amplifying the tragedy and raising urgent concerns about safety in early childhood centers.
Police say the suspect, a 39-year-old man, gained access to the daycare by posing as a parent before launching the attack. He was arrested at the scene as chaos unfolded, with distressed parents and residents gathering outside the facility.
Officials confirmed that several other children were present during the incident but were safely evacuated and reunited with their families. Investigations are ongoing as authorities work to determine the motive behind the attack.
The killing has triggered outrage and grief nationwide, with calls for stronger security measures in schools and childcare centers. Analysts warn the attack, though rare, highlights critical gaps in access control and child protection systems.
As the investigation continues, officials have pledged justice for the victims and increased vigilance to prevent similar tragedies in the future.
